Curriculum content descriptions

Select and use appropriate equipment, including digital technologies, to collect and record data systematically and accurately (ACSIS200)

Elaborations
  • selecting and using probes and data loggers to record information
  • applying specific skills for the use of scientific instruments
  • identifying where human error can influence the reliability of data
